Haiku – Light in the Storm

Written by

AWR72

in

Music – Poems and Haiku, Nature – Poetry and Hiking

Cold and blustery

Winter winds, snow, and the sea

Lighthouse standing strong

+

This song came on Pandora this morning. It got me thinking about the massive winter storms that roll across the great lakes and the oceans. It inspired this Haiku.
